2024 ECerS International Ceramist Student Exchange Program - 1st call!
In the frame of the 2024 ECerS International Student exchange program, ECerS is opening a first call to allow grants to European Students to attend the 2024 IGNITE MSE and 48th ICACC conference that will be organised by the American Ceramic Society from 28th January to 2nd February 2024 in Daytona Beach, USA.
The purpose of the 2024 ECerS International Ceramist Student Exchange Program Grant awarded by ECerS with the financial support of the JECS Trust is to help 30 European students to participate in events (schools, conferences, workshops, etc.) organised by other Ceramic Societies from all around the world with whom ECerS collaborates.
The 2024 Exchange Program will then allow European Students to participate to events organised by:
- The American Ceramic Society,
- The Chinese Ceramic Society,
- The Indian Ceramic Society,
- The Japanese Ceramic Society,
- The Korean Ceramic Society.
Following contacts taken with other Ceramics Societies, the call could be enlarged to events organised by other Ceramic Societies such as Brazil and Australia.
This first call is dedicated to European Students wishing to attend the 2024 IGNITE MSE and 48th ICACC conference that will be organised by the American Ceramic Society from 28th January to 2nd February 2024 in Daytona Beach, USA.
A Grant of 1.200 € will be awarded to the selected students. 50% of the support will be paid to the students before the travel and the remaining 50% will be paid after receipt of the proof of attendance given by the local event organizer.

Obituary - Professor Athena Tsetsekou
The Greek Scientific Community mourns the loss of our dear colleague Professor Athena Tsetsekou (64), Professor at the National Technical University of Athens, at the School of Mining and Metallurgical Engineering, and President of the Hellenic Ceramic Society.
